People are bringing up Biden admin lifting title 42 thus letting more immigrants into the country in this thread, so I looked it up briefly.

Title 42 (which primarily centered around expedited expulsion processes) was specifically a Covid era policy that was put in place as a PUBLIC HEALTH EMERGENCY MEASURE. So Biden administration eventually lifting it isn't some outrageous liberal plot these people keep suggesting it is.

Biden admin continued the title 42 policy for additional two years (until May of 2023) and even briefly expanded the list of origin countries falling under the purview. After title 42 lapsed immigration policy REVERTED back to pre-covid era policies (normal immigration policies in force during Trump's administration), along with penalties for deportation (people deported under title 42 could keep on showing up without any penalty - which they often did) of 5 or 10 year ban from entering the country.

Hmm, I don't ever remember seeing lantern flies back in Korea, so I checked. Apparently it's a recent introduction there too, estimated arrival was around 2006 and classified as pest in 2007.

In Korea's case local sparrows and mantis population apparently loves hunting down lantern flies. And there's a new species of wasp that seem to have a taste for lantern fly eggs.
